Greenbrier Restaurants

As the commercial hub of Chesapeake, the Greenbrier area is known for its impressive mall and multiple shopping centers. For those who need to grab a bite between bargains, there are plenty of terrific restaurants to choose from.

Unique Area Eats

Stop by The Cutting Edge Cafe for lunch and you’ll see why this popular spot is a local favorite. Opened in 2009 by a vegetarian who grew up in Chesapeake, the restaurant prides itself on sourcing ingredients from area farms and markets whenever possible and has a focus on fresh ingredients made from scratch. Refreshing salads, soups, and panini are the main offerings, but also look out for daily specials like the duck confit sandwich.

In search of both Jamaican food and American barbecue in one location? The menu at Cutlass Grille offers patrons authentic Jamaican staples, from oxtails and jerk chicken to spicy mussels and curry goat. They also serve up American barbecue with a Southern twist via dishes like the fried grouper sandwich, beef brisket, and collard greens.

Craving authentic homemade Thai cuisine? Racha Thai Cuisine has you covered. Choose from seafood dishes, vegan plates, or meat platters. Start with papaya salad or fried wontons before moving on to one of the many stir fry options or their classic pad thai. They’ll even customize your dish to fit your desired spice level, so ask for mild or spicy, depending on what your taste buds can handle.

Over at Warriors Grill, a Mongolian barbecue buffet spot, you can fill your bowl with meats, veggies, sauces, and spices, and then watch as chefs cook your meal right in front of you. Choose from one bowl, unlimited trips, or their to-go option for your meal. You’re sure to be impressed as your selected ingredients are cooked to perfection atop a giant grill that’s the restaurant’s focal point.

Sweets and Treats

Frozen yogurts, cakes, shaved ice, and handmade macarons come together at Look Up Dessert Cafe. With an inviting atmosphere featuring modern decor that makes you want to lounge around and snap some pics, you’ll want to stay awhile to try the many different flavors of macarons or unique snow cream parfait creations.

Featured on “Cupcake Wars” and “Shark Tank,” the bakers of Carolina Cupcakery have been delighting visitors with their treats since 2008. With 18 inventive cupcake flavors available each day, Carolina Cupcakery will have a treat for whatever mood your taste buds are in. Have an allergy or dietary restrictions? Sugar-free, gluten-free, and nut-free options are all available as well.

For a healthy treat, stop by Alkalicious Cold Pressed Juice Bar. Choose from one of their cold-pressed juices with combos like beet, carrot, orange, lemon, and ginger. Or, grab a no-sugar-added smoothie like the Creamy Coconut Blast, which mixes almond or cashew milk, banana, and coconut into a delicious cold drink. Hungry for more? Try a smoothie bowl or one of their many terrific vegan options. 

Shopping and Eating, Together at Last

Part gourmet food market, part chic cafe, Taste Unlimited is the ideal place to browse for cookbooks, coffee beans, and Virginia peanuts before sitting down to a delicious lunch or dinner. Enjoy signature sandwiches and salads, or create your own unique meal with dozens of fantastic, fresh options like housemade hummus, blackened tuna salad, and sassy southern pimento cheese.
